Developing a Creative Photography Mindset | From Inspiration to Image

Photography is more than just capturing moments; it's about conveying your unique vision and outlook. To truly refine your creative photography skills, you need to cultivate a mindset that embraces inspiration, experimentation, and continuous learning. Start by immerse yourself with artistic influences – delve into different genres of photography, frequent museums and art galleries, and hunt for inspiration in everyday life.

Embrace challenges and step outside your safe space. Don't be afraid to test with different techniques, angles, and compositions.

Keep top of mind that the most important ingredient in creative photography is your own unique vision. Believe your instincts, express yourself authentically, and enjoy the adventure of capturing the world through your eyes.
